Hi,i'm currently trying to reconnect a ceiling rose that i took off.I have 4 main cables coming out from ceiling,3 cables have brown,blue,yello/green cables,1 have 2 brown,yellow/green cables,any idea how to connect them in right order,i allready tried many combination,i have double switch at downstairs hall way,single switch upstairs landing,now downstairs lights working but upstairs landing lights not working,wonder where do i make the mistake,i'm sure it is only a minor thing i'm missing,but don't have clue what it is,can anybody help me please,thanks.
 
electrics:lighting:lrblbn1w.gif



As per the drawing above, but the cable with 2 browns will be the cable to the switch (instead of the brown / blue with brown sleeve), and you have an additional 'supply' cable connected in with the other two supply cables.
